Artwork SubmissionGuidelines:
For bestresults and to minimize delays with your order, follow the artworksubmission guidelines below: Send electronic files -include a color printout of your art for reference.
________________________________________________________________________
FileFormats
Vectorbased Files .eps Encapsulated Postcript .ai AdobeIllustrator .cdr CorelDraw
Files with textpaths should be converted to outlines. If the text is notconverted, all fonts will need to be included.
*TIFF, GIF,JPEG, BMP, PDF and Word document files are not acceptable formats.They are not normally editable for printing. They are useful whensent as a reference or for quoting purposes.
FourColor Process .psd AdobePhotoshop *High resolution350-400 pixels per inch images
OtherAcceptable Formats .dwg AutoCAD .dxf AutoCAD
Files with fontsshould be changed to shapes. All graphics should be provided withno fills and all polylines closed.

ArtworkModification may need to modify artwork to meetmanufacturing requirements.
ProofsElectronic proofs are available for review of final artwork. Theproof must be approved before production begins.Fonts Whensubmitting artwork in vector graphics (EPS, AI, CDR)format, all fonts should be converted to curves.Colors Specify spotcolors with a Pantone color or other color identification.Trademarks Weassume that our clients are authorized to use the artwork submittedto us for reproduction. The company placing the order assumes fullresponsibility for use of artwork or trademarks. If the productrequires a license to merchandise, a copy of the authorization isrequired.
MinimumStroke Printing: positive & negative.010"
FileSubmission 10MB maximum file size foremail artwork FTP site available upon request
GeneralNameplate, Label and Badge FAQ
Q) Whatfactors need to be considered when designing anameplate?
A) Many factorsneed to be considered when designing a nameplateincluding:
•Objective:Consider your brand image.
•Graphics:Determine what graphics are to be include on thenameplate.
•Shape& size: Consider what the overall dimensions andsilhouette are for the nameplate. •Colors:Determine what colors are to be used in your nameplatedesign.
•Appearance:Consider visibility and overall effect you would like toachieve.
•Environment:Provide a listing of product specifications or environmentalrequirements to be met.
•Attachment:Review options for attaching your nameplate to yourproduct.
•Cost: Makeinformed choices that meet your needs and fit your budget with ourhelp.

Adhesives FAQ
Q) Whattype of adhesive do I need for my nameplate?
A) Adhesiverecommendations are made based on the type of substrate thenameplate is applied to and the specs the bond needs to meet. Wecan help with recommendations providing technical data sheets andtesting as needed.
Q) Do youoffer 3M™ adhesives?
A) Yes. We alsooffer Necal adhesives as cost effective alternative to 3M™adhesives. You make the choice. We can provide you with suggestedalternatives and technical data sheets to support ourrecommendations.
Q) Can Ihave a selective adhesive on my nameplate?
A) Yes. Selectiveadhesive can be applied through screen printing or as an assembleddie cut piece. Screen printed adhesives are applied in a very thinlayer and allow tighter control of tolerance. Die cut adhesives isappropriate for thicker adhesives and foam adhesives.
Q) Canyou supply parts with a tab for assistance in removal of theadhesive liner?
A) Yes. There areseveral tab options available depending on your needs. We will workwith you recommending solutions to assist you in assembly of yournameplate to your product.
